原文:go语言之爬虫项目篇(mysql+redis+beego)

基础要求:熟悉go语言,熟悉beego框架 源码获取:https: github.com dengdengkai craw movie 说明 在爬虫分析准备中有项目部署说明 爬虫逻辑介绍: .从豆瓣网爬取电影信息 .存入mysql .使用redis来做消息队列 .详细见下图 ...

2018-08-28 14:27 0 866 推荐指数:

查看详情

Go语言之高级Beego框架之爬虫项目实战

一、爬虫项目 1、爬虫基础 a、网页上面会有相同的数据 b、去重处理 布隆过滤器哈希存储 c、标签匹配: 正则表达式beautiful soup或lxml这种标签提取库 d、动态内容 phantomjs selenium 二、爬豆瓣网电影 网站地址:https ...

Sat Feb 16 18:24:00 CST 2019 0 1381
Go语言之高级beego框架之Controller

一、Controller 控制器 Controller等同于Django里的view,处理逻辑都是在Controller里面完成的,下面就写一个最简单的Controller。写controller的时候,一定要继承beego.Controller,也一定要记得导入 github.com ...

Tue Feb 12 22:46:00 CST 2019 0 2703
Go语言之高级beego框架安装与使用

一、beego框架 1、beego框架简介 beego 是一个快速开发 Go 应用的 HTTP 框架,他可以用来快速开发 API、Web 及后端服务等各种应用,是一个 RESTful 的框架,主要设计灵感来源于 tornado、sinatra 和 flask 这三个框架,但是结合了 Go ...

Tue Jan 29 21:57:00 CST 2019 0 1803
Go语言之高级beego框架之模型(Models)

一、模型(Models) 1、beego-orm的相关特性 支持 Go 的所有类型存储 -轻松上手,采用简单的 CRUD 风格 -自动 Join 关联表 跨数据库兼容查询 允许直接使用 SQL 查询/映射 严格完整的测试保证 ORM 的稳定与健壮 ...

Wed Feb 13 23:32:00 CST 2019 0 1892
Go语言之高级beego框架之model设计构造查询

一、model设计构造查询 QueryBuilder 提供了一个简便,流畅的 SQL 查询构造器。在不影响代码可读性的前提下用来快速的建立 SQL 语句。 QueryBuilder 在功能上与 O ...

Thu Feb 14 17:55:00 CST 2019 0 592
Go语言之高级beego框架之controller调用model

一、controller调用model 开发规范,就该把对数据库的操作写在model文件夹中。 示例: views/main.go package main import ( _ "web/routers" "github.com/astaxie/beego" ) func ...

Thu Feb 14 19:28:00 CST 2019 0 2409
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M